Boots of Running
Aura faint transmutation; CL 1st
Slot feet; Price 4,000 gp; Weight 1 lb.
DESCRIPTION
These sleek, polished leather boots are designed for speed. Any who wear them are continuously under the effects of expeditious retreat.
CONSTRUCTION
Requirements Craft Wondrous Item, expeditious retreat; Cost 2,000 gp

4k is the price I got using the formula in the rules. CL 1 times spell level 1 times 2,000 gp for unlimited/continuous use times 2 for being a spell with 1 minute per CL duration.
